So, we arrive at MK way before the opening. With a prime parking spot, steps from the T&TC! For those who do have a car, use it. You don’t pay for parking if you stay onsite. Most onsite guests now take Disney transportation so you can score some great parking spots. And most often it is much faster than taking the bus. But only if you plan on renting a car for other reasons or you drive your own. It’s not worth it to rent just to get to the parks each morning. Unless you have strollers…

American cash confuzzels us Canadian’s because our $1 are coins and as a result, I forget about the $1 bills in the US. Hence I usually have about 20 in my wallet at any given time. Plus, other bills.
And our money in Canada is coloured. Blue for $5, purple for $10, green for $20 and RED for $50. It makes our cash handling lives easier (except for those who are coloured blind…) I don’t remember dropping the 50, but do remember fiddling with a wad of ones, of which the 50 was with them.
